发明名称 Self propelled device with magnetic coupling
摘要 A self-propelled device includes a spherical housing and an internal drive system including one or more motors. The internal drive system acts to provide power to an interior surface of the spherical housing, thereby causing the self-propelled device to move. A biasing assembly can be included to enable the internal drive system to continuously engage an inner surface of the spherical housing. An external accessory magnetically interacts with interior magnetic components through the spherical housing such that as the self-propelled device rotates and maneuvers, the accessory component maintains a positional relationship to a top portion of the self-propelled device.

主权项 1. A self-propelled device comprising: a spherical housing; an internal drive system enclosed within the spherical housing and operable to cause the self-propelled device to roll; an internal structure enclosed within the spherical housing and coupled to the internal drive system, the internal structure including a magnet holder which holds a first set of magnetically interactive elements, wherein the magnet holder comprises a pivot mechanism that pivots the magnet holder relative to an axis of rotation of the internal drive system; an external accessory comprising a second set of magnetically interactive elements; a wireless interface to receive control commands from a controller device; and a control mechanism to implement the control commands, wherein implementing the control commands (i) causes the internal drive system to accelerate and maneuver the self-propelled device, and (ii) causes the pivot mechanism to pivot the external accessory relative to the spherical housing to coincide with a directional input of a control command; wherein the first set of magnetically interactive elements and the second set of magnetically interactive elements maintain a magnetic interaction through the spherical housing when the spherical housing rolls and when the pivot mechanism pivots the magnetic holder, the magnetic interaction causing the external accessory to pivot when the magnet holder pivots.
